Default Big Problem, No Idea

No overdrive/4th gear, bad smoke behind car.

I met my girlfriend today after work and she was following me to the movies, about a 45 minute drive. Series of events was something like this.

Got on the Interstate
About 10 minutes later, traveling nice and steady, the transmission downshifted. It would not come back up.

Got off at the next exit. The shiftpoint at about 45 mph no longer existed. Overdrive/4th gear?

Kept going

She called me on her cellphone complaining that it was really foggy out and she wanted to pull over until the fog cleared. I told her it was perfectly clear out. It was grey smoke, filling the air behind me. She said it was coming out of the exhaust, but looking in the rear view mirror I couldn't tell, but it sure was smoky back there. While I was going 65. I pulled over, checked transmission fluid, (it was good) checked oil (good). After the trip was done I realized i had used a full 1/3 tank of gas for 45 minutes.

After the movies, (2.5 hours) I tried it out again, seemed to work perfectly fine. After a little bit, the same problem occurred.

Any Ideas? Thanks so much.

Update: I picked it up this morning, and brought it straight over to advance auto. Looked underneath, and sure enough, transmission fluid all under there. On everything, it seemed. I picked up a gallon of fluid, and added some, but I couldn't even tell where it was on the dipstick, the entire bottom half seemed to have a very thin coat on it whenever it came out. I checked idling, in neutral. Any common spots to leak from? I'm about to go out there and try to find it, now that its cooled down a bit, but it seems to leak much more while driving than while parked.

Here it goes again. Only leaks fluid while hot. I pulled the TCU and ran it without that, shifts through the gears fine. Everything points to the Torque Converter. I read on a separate forum (http://www.dieselplace.com/forum/sho....php?p=3297981) that someone suffered a similar problem, and replaced the Torque Converter Clutch Valve and solenoid. Is this a weekend project, or is a project for a specialist? Where would you look to purchase these parts?
